The heavenly sphere of Jesus Christ’s priesthood is the subject of 8:1–6. The intricate comparison of the two priesthoods being completed, the author advances his argument by comparing the two priestly works. The point is that Jesus’s priesthood is exercised in heaven, in the very presence of God, and its effectuality is therefore neither earthly nor temporary but spiritual and eternal (8:1–2; cf. 4:14). He exercises his priesthood not at some distance from God but in God’s immediate presence (see 9:24). The point is reiterated to allay the suspicions of his Jewish readership (8:3–5).
